Who: StarStruck Theatre invites StarStruck performers to apply for a scholarship recognizing their artistic abilities. To be considered for this scholarship, students must be accepted for admission into a higher learning institution. All scholarships require a completed application.
When: The application deadline for the 2012-2013 school year is May 1, 2013. Check back for applications.
What: Scholarship awarded to a student with significant experience and success in the fine arts and involvement with StarStruck Theatre. Scholarship(s) amount is determined annually by the StarStruck board of directors and will range between $1,000 – $3,000. One or more students may be granted the scholarship(s).
Restrictions: Funds may be used for tuition, books, fees, supplies and educational expenses.
Criteria
- Applicant must have made significant contributions to StarStruck Theatre.
- The applicant must be a true first-year student, not a transfer or newly-decided major who has been previously enrolled.
- The applicant must be accepted into a 4 year theatre program or 2 year conservatory theatre program and must show proof of acceptance/enrollment to receive scholarship. Please attach copy of acceptance to this form.
Funding Source
- StarStruck Theatre – The StarStruck Theatre Scholarship recognizes performers who have made significant contributions to StarStruck Theatre and who wish to pursue theatre in college and to possibly pursue as a career.
- All decisions regarding the StarStruck Scholarship are at the discretion of the StarStruck board of directors and are final.
